Essential Experience Highlights for a Strong Industrial Waste Inspector Resume

Boost your Industrial Waste Inspector resume by highlighting these essential responsibilities and accomplishments in your experience section.
  • Conduct onsite inspections of industrial facilities to assess compliance with waste management regulations.
  • Collect and analyze samples of wastewater, air emissions, and solid waste to determine compliance with regulatory limits.
  • Review and evaluate waste management plans, permits, and reports to ensure adherence to regulatory requirements.
  • Identify and document violations of waste management regulations, including unauthorized discharges, improper disposal, and inadequate record keeping.
  • Initiate enforcement actions against violators, including issuing citations, fines, and administrative orders.
  • Provide technical assistance to industrial facilities on waste management best practices and regulatory compliance.
  • Investigate environmental incidents related to industrial waste, including spills, leaks, and explosions.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’s) For Industrial Waste Inspector

  • What is the role of an Industrial Waste Inspector?

    Industrial Waste Inspectors are responsible for ensuring that industrial facilities comply with waste management regulations. They conduct onsite inspections, collect and analyze samples, review waste management plans, and initiate enforcement actions against violators.

  • What are the qualifications for an Industrial Waste Inspector?

    Industrial Waste Inspectors typically have a bachelor’s degree in environmental science or a related field. They also have experience in waste management, environmental regulations, and sampling and analysis.

  • What are the job duties of an Industrial Waste Inspector?

    Industrial Waste Inspectors conduct onsite inspections, collect and analyze samples, review waste management plans, and initiate enforcement actions against violators. They also provide technical assistance to industrial facilities on waste management best practices and regulatory compliance.

  • What are the career prospects for an Industrial Waste Inspector?

    Industrial Waste Inspectors can advance to positions such as Environmental Compliance Manager, Environmental Engineer, or Environmental Consultant. They can also work in management positions within the environmental field.

  • What are the salary expectations for an Industrial Waste Inspector?

    The salary expectations for an Industrial Waste Inspector vary depending on experience, education, and location. According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, the median annual salary for Environmental Inspectors is $63,460.

  • What are the benefits of working as an Industrial Waste Inspector?

    Industrial Waste Inspectors enjoy a variety of benefits, including job security, a competitive salary, and the opportunity to make a positive impact on the environment.

  • What are the challenges of working as an Industrial Waste Inspector?

    Industrial Waste Inspectors face a number of challenges, including working in hazardous environments, dealing with uncooperative individuals, and enforcing regulations against powerful industries.

  • What are the most important skills for an Industrial Waste Inspector?

    The most important skills for an Industrial Waste Inspector include knowledge of environmental regulations, sampling and analysis techniques, and enforcement procedures. They also need to have excellent communication and interpersonal skills.
